JavaScript 純粹對象
1、定義:
通過 "{}" 或者 "new Object" 創(chuàng)建的對象,像new Date(),new String()都不是純粹對象
2、檢測
示例代碼(使用jQuery)
<html>
<head>
<meta charset="UTF-8" />
<title>JavaScript 純粹對象</title>
</head>
<body>
<script src="https://cdn.bootcss.com/jquery/1.12.4/jquery.min.js"></script>
<script type="text/javascript">
var obj1 = new String();
var obj2 = {
'name': 'mfg'
}
//彈出false
alert(jQuery.isPlainObject(obj1))
//彈出true
alert(jQuery.isPlainObject(obj2))
</script>
</body>
</html>